边界软件开发技术是当前工业信息化和智能化进程中至关重要的一环,它涵盖了工业控制、网络互联、软件开发等多个领域,旨在培养具备全面技术素养和实际操作能力的高素质技术技能人才,本文将从边界软件开发技术的内涵、应用领域、关键技术和人才培养等方面展开详细介绍。
边界软件开发技术的内涵
边界软件开发技术是指在工业生产过程中,针对特定行业和场景,运用计算机技术、网络技术和软件工程方法,实现数据采集、控制、处理、分析和决策的一种综合性技术,它涉及到硬件、软件、网络、算法等多个方面的知识,旨在解决工业生产中的实际问题,提高生产效率、降低成本、提升产品质量。
边界软件开发技术的应用领域
1、工业控制:边界软件开发技术可以应用于工业生产过程中的自动化控制,如PLC编程、嵌入式系统设计等,实现对生产设备的实时监控、故障诊断和智能控制。
2、网络互联:随着工业4.0和工业互联网的兴起,边界软件开发技术在工业网络互联领域发挥着重要作用,如工业以太网、工业无线通信、工业物联网等。
3、软件开发:边界软件开发技术包括工业软件的需求分析、设计、开发、测试和运维等环节,如MES系统、SCADA系统、工业大数据分析平台等。
4、系统集成:边界软件开发技术可实现不同工业设备和系统的集成,提高生产线的自动化程度,如工业机器人、智能仓储物流系统等。
边界软件开发技术的关键技术
1、数据采集与处理:数据是工业生产的核心,边界软件开发技术需要数据采集、处理和分析的方法,如传感器技术、信号处理、数据挖掘等。
2、控制算法:边界软件开发技术涉及各种控制算法,如PID控制、模糊控制、神经网络控制等,以满足不同工业场景的控制需求。
3、网络通信:工业网络是边界软件开发技术的基础,需要工业以太网、工业无线通信、工业物联网等关键技术。
4、软件工程:边界软件开发技术要遵循软件工程的方法和规范,包括需求分析、设计、开发、测试和运维等环节。
5、系统集成:系统集成是边界软件开发技术的核心,需要不同设备和系统的集成方法,如硬件接口、通信协议、数据格式等。
边界软件开发技术人才培养
1、培养目标:边界软件开发技术专业培养具备工业生产管理、工业控制网络、工业软件设计开发等知识,能够从事工业控制软件开发、工业应用软件开发、工业软件产品测试、工业软件系统集成与运维等工作的高素质技术技能人才。
2、课程设置:专业基础课程包括程序设计基础、工业生产过程控制、计算机网络等;专业核心课程包括PLC编程与应用、嵌入式系统设计、工业软件设计、工业网络互联技术等。
3、实践教学:实践教学是培养边界软件开发技术人才的关键环节,包括课程实验、实习实训、毕业设计等。
4、职业认证:鼓励学生参加相关职业认证考试,如计算机程序设计员、计算机软件测试员、嵌入式系统设计师等,提高就业竞争力。
边界软件开发技术在工业生产中具有重要应用价值,是推动工业智能化、网络化、绿色化发展的重要技术支撑,培养具备边界软件开发技术的高素质技术技能人才,对我国工业转型升级具有重要意义,未来,边界软件开发技术将继续向高性能、高可靠性、智能化和绿色化方向发展,为我国工业生产带来更多创新和变革。
还没有评论,来说两句吧...